It is SOOOOOO IMPORTANT and SIGNIFICANT to STRESS that tweeter must be at listening height. Since the tweeter is sandwiched before two 5.25", hence there's no choice but to raise the entire loudspeaker some two feet above ground.

Behold............... unorthodox solution. Beats whatever auto EQ solution, no DSP will match acoustics purity.

Today, this is the first time this setup is worth listening to. That's why all previous pages didn't even mention much about perceived quality. So? what's the verdict??? highly suspicious that tweeter needs upgrade and the 5.25" needs a lot of work. It's no Hi-Fi at this stage. But surprisingly it give solid stereo imaging, while playing PC games or watching movies, the left and right loudspeaker as if disappeared for the most part. Surprised surprised.

Bass and LF was imbalance due to rear wall vs no rear wall condition, hence the 8" woofer direction reversed to face outwards.

Monitor has shift to middle of the table. Another law of physics obeyed in order to achieve and attain more natural signal path, both in source in electronic in digital and most important in acoustics flight path. This way no delay no EQ required.

Notice left loudspeaker is off-set away form table to match right's distance. Again obeying laws of physics (acoustics is king, don't mess with it, disobey and Borg will come look for you "resistance is futile").
